High Performance and Low Latency

Elevate Your Distributed Systems with Sylk

When it comes to building distributed systems, performance and latency play a crucial role in delivering seamless user experiences. At Sylk, we understand the importance of optimizing your multi-language distributed systems, and that's why we leverage the power of Protobuf.

Unlocking the Potential of Protobuf

Protobuf, short for Protocol Buffers, is a high-performance and efficient cross-platform data format. It provides a flexible and compact way to serialize structured data, making it ideal for communication between services in distributed systems. Here's why Protobuf is a game-changer:

1. Efficient Data Serialization

Protobuf offers a binary serialization format, which ensures efficient and compact data representation. By reducing the size of transmitted data, Protobuf minimizes network bandwidth usage, leading to improved performance and reduced latency.

2. Language-agnostic Interoperability

With Protobuf, you can seamlessly communicate between different programming languages in your distributed system. Whether you're using JavaScript, Go, Python, TypeScript, or planning to expand to other languages, Protobuf enables language-agnostic interoperability, allowing services written in different languages to communicate effortlessly.

3. Strong Typing and Schema Evolution

Protobuf provides strong typing and a well-defined schema for your data structures. This not only ensures data consistency but also allows for easier schema evolution as your distributed system evolves over time. With Protobuf, you can make changes to your data schema without breaking backward compatibility, making it easier to maintain and evolve your system.

Pluggable Authentication and Tracing

gRPC offers additional features that enhance the security and observability of your distributed system. With pluggable authentication mechanisms, you can enforce secure communication between services and protect sensitive data. gRPC also provides built-in support for distributed tracing, allowing you to monitor and analyze the flow of requests across your system, identify performance bottlenecks, and troubleshoot issues effectively.

Harnessing the Power of High Performance and Low Latency

By embracing Protobuf within Sylk, we empower your distributed systems with high performance and low latency capabilities. The optimized data serialization and language-agnostic interoperability offered by Protobuf enable your services to communicate seamlessly, delivering lightning-fast response times and superior user experiences.At Sylk, we prioritize the performance and efficiency of your distributed systems. Our platform streamlines the integration of Protobuf into your development workflow, making it effortless to take advantage of its benefits. With Sylk, you can unlock the full potential of Protobuf and elevate the performance of your distributed systems to new heights.